/**
File Name: 9.3.js
ECMA Section: 9.3 Type Conversion: ToNumber
Description: rules for converting an argument to a number.
see 9.3.1 for cases for converting strings to numbers.
special cases:
undefined NaN
Null NaN
Boolean 1 if true; +0 if false
Number the argument ( no conversion )
String see test 9.3.1
Object see test 9.3-1
For ToNumber applied to the String type, see test 9.3.1.
For ToNumber applied to the object type, see test 9.3-1.
Author: christine@netscape.com
Date: 10 july 1997
*/
var SECTION = "9.3";
var VERSION = "ECMA_1";
startTest();
var TITLE = "ToNumber";
writeHeaderToLog( SECTION + " "+ TITLE);
var testcases = getTestCases();
test();
function test() {
for ( tc=0; tc < testcases.length; tc++ ) {
testcases[tc].passed = writeTestCaseResult(
testcases[tc].expect,
testcases[tc].actual,
testcases[tc].description +" = "+
testcases[tc].actual );
testcases[tc].reason += ( testcases[tc].passed ) ? "" : "wrong value ";
}
stopTest();
return ( testcases );
}
function getTestCases() {
var array = new Array();
var item = 0;
// special cases here
array[item++] = new TestCase( SECTION, "Number()", 0, Number() );
array[item++] = new TestCase( SECTION, "Number(eval('var x'))", Number.NaN, Number(eval("var x")) );
array[item++] = new TestCase( SECTION, "Number(void 0)", Number.NaN, Number(void 0) );
array[item++] = new TestCase( SECTION, "Number(null)", 0, Number(null) );
array[item++] = new TestCase( SECTION, "Number(true)", 1, Number(true) );
array[item++] = new TestCase( SECTION, "Number(false)", 0, Number(false) );
array[item++] = new TestCase( SECTION, "Number(0)", 0, Number(0) );
array[item++] = new TestCase( SECTION, "Number(-0)", -0, Number(-0) );
array[item++] = new TestCase( SECTION, "Number(1)", 1, Number(1) );
array[item++] = new TestCase( SECTION, "Number(-1)", -1, Number(-1) );
array[item++] = new TestCase( SECTION, "Number(Number.MAX_VALUE)", 1.7976931348623157e308, Number(Number.MAX_VALUE) );
array[item++] = new TestCase( SECTION, "Number(Number.MIN_VALUE)", 5e-324, Number(Number.MIN_VALUE) );
array[item++] = new TestCase( SECTION, "Number(Number.NaN)", Number.NaN, Number(Number.NaN) );
array[item++] = new TestCase( SECTION, "Number(Number.POSITIVE_INFINITY)", Number.POSITIVE_INFINITY, Number(Number.POSITIVE_INFINITY) );
array[item++] = new TestCase( SECTION, "Number(Number.NEGATIVE_INFINITY)", Number.NEGATIVE_INFINITY, Number(Number.NEGATIVE_INFINITY) );
return ( array );
}
